When defining access to the Business Services or access to images, you can use the following protocols.
| Protocol | Description |
|---|---|
| aspftp | Image access only. Secure Agfa protocol that uses direct TCP connectivity, and is Agfa's high-performing FTP protocol. |
| http | Image access and Business Services access. Standard protocol that is faster than https but not secure. Recommended for use only for stations that are inside the firewall. |
| https | Image access and Business Services access. Secure version of http. Recommended for use with all clients that are accessing IMPAX via an Internet connection. For example, a radiologist working from home can access the Business Services https on a secure server. This protocol must be used for the services that handle password information (UserAdminWebService and LoginWebService). |
